On August 15, New Yorker Deanna G Carter encountered one of New York's most persistent types of weirdo: the subway masturbator. But she was in "one of those moods," and had no interest in ignoring this creep. Instead, she unleashed one of the most terrifying foul-mouthed tirades you will ever hear, while he just stared at her like a perverted deer in the headlights. What's more, she took a video of the encounter and uploaded it to Facebook.